How to fill out a claim for loss:

01
To begin, gather all necessary documentation related to the loss. This may include receipts, invoices, photographs, police reports, insurance information, or any other relevant paperwork.
02
Next, identify the specific details of the loss. Clearly state what was lost, the date and time of the incident, and any pertinent details such as how it happened or who was involved.
03
Provide accurate and detailed information about the value of the loss. This may involve including purchase price, replacement cost, or any other relevant figures that help establish the financial impact of the loss.
04
Clearly and concisely explain the circumstances surrounding the loss. It's important to provide a comprehensive account of what occurred to help the insurance company or other party understand the situation.
05
If applicable, include any supporting evidence such as photographs, videos, or other documentation that can help substantiate the claim.
06
Fill out the claim form completely and accurately. Double-check all details before submitting to avoid any potential delays or complications.
07
Finally, ensure that the claim is submitted within the designated timeframe specified by the insurance company or relevant party.

Who needs a claim for loss?

01
Individuals who have experienced a loss of personal property, such as theft, damage, or destruction, may need to file a claim for loss. This could include homeowners, renters, or individuals with valuable possessions.
02
Businesses that have suffered losses due to theft, property damage, or other incidents may also need to file a claim for loss. This could include retail stores, restaurants, offices, or any other type of commercial establishment.
03
Additionally, individuals or businesses with insurance policies that cover specific types of losses, such as fire, natural disasters, or accidents, may need to file a claim in order to receive compensation or reimbursement for their losses.
Remember, it is always important to consult with the specific insurance provider or relevant authority to understand the exact requirements and procedures for filing a claim for loss in your particular situation.
